Connector Improvement: When records from extended table are deleted in ServiceNow, their corresponding records in base table(s) are not marked as deleted in the destination if extended table is not being synced
CompletedI would like to kindly request a feature improvement that would enable the capture of deletions for records in base tables across all levels, regardless of the extended table's sync status. This enhancement is essential for ensuring that the data in Snowflake accurately reflects the state of data in ServiceNow. Without this capability, it becomes challenging to trust the data, which can impact the reliability of reports and decision-making processes.
Please refer below example for more details:
Let's assume Fivetran sync is enabled for cmdb_ci & cmdb_ci_firewall_network tables and sync is not enabled for cmdb_ci_computer table.
When a record is deleted in cmdb_ci_firewall_network table in ServiceNow, Fivetran correctly mark _fivetran_deleted = True for the records having same sys_id in cmdb_ci_firewall_network & cmdb_ci tables in the destination. However, when a record is deleted in cmdb_ci_computer table in ServiceNow, Fivetran does not mark _fivetran_deleted = True for the record having same sys_id in cmdb_ci table in the destination.
